    It is essential to select the correct wheels for your pushchair based on the location it is most likely to be used. Moulded wheels are great for the city but not on more rugged terrain. If you plan to take your pushchair off pavement, opt for pneumatic tyres. They are able to handle rough terrain.

    Stability

    There are a number of features that you can look for that will increase the stability of your buggy. For example, some designs come with a swivelling front wheels that can lock in place to give you extra stability when driving on rough terrain. This can be especially useful when you're planning to be using your pushchair off-road, or for running, as it gives you the confidence to walk on varying surfaces with ease.

    Another good stability feature is suspension - this makes your buggy more comfortable to ride in for both you and baby, especially on uneven ground. Some brands allow you to change the tyres on their pushchairs, allowing it to be tailored to the terrain you will be using it on.

    If you're in the market for a 3 wheeled pushchair that can be used on any terrain, consider purchasing a model with air-filled tyres. These wheels will offer a smoother ride over bumps, and are less likely to break than solid wheels. These wheels permit you to ride your buggy on unpaved surfaces and can be used on various surfaces that include grass, sand, and mud.
